No 'SAVE AS' option for attachments in new Outlook desktop app

Anonymous
2023-05-08T09:29:48+00:00

Dear All,

Outlook offered to switch my application to the new Outlook version (there is a switch item below the window close button).

It looks like the in-browser version and works better than the former, but it has a missing option in the attachments drop-down menu, called 'save as'.

We get a lot of documents in our emails, which should be saved in different projects' locations on a local hard drive. The in-browser version and the former desktop app have this option but this new app does not.

How can I add this function back again?

    You can add a save option by going to:

    settings - mail - customize actions - tick the box for Save (half way down on the right hand side).

    To Save:

    Double click email

    Click the three dots in the top right corner

    Click save (will be downloaded to downloads folder)
